  • The Importance Of Drug Discovery Assay Development

    drug discovery assay development plays a crucial role in the pharmaceutical industry. This process involves the creation and optimization of tests that can identify potential drug candidates for treating various diseases and conditions. As the demand for new and improved medications continues to grow, the development of innovative assays has become essential for successful drug discovery.

    Assays are used to screen and evaluate thousands of compounds to identify those that have the potential to become new drugs. These tests can measure various biological activities such as enzyme inhibition, receptor binding, or cell proliferation, providing valuable information about the effectiveness and safety of a compound. Developing assays that accurately reflect the biological processes involved in a specific disease is critical for identifying promising drug candidates.

    One of the key challenges in drug discovery is the need for reliable and high-throughput assays. High-throughput screening (HTS) involves testing large numbers of compounds quickly and efficiently, allowing researchers to identify potential drug candidates in a timely manner. Developing assays that can be used in HTS requires careful optimization and validation to ensure that the results are accurate and reproducible.

    In recent years, technological advances have revolutionized the field of drug discovery assay development. Automated liquid handling systems, robotics, and advanced imaging technologies have made it possible to screen thousands of compounds in a matter of days, significantly reducing the time and cost associated with drug discovery. These tools have enabled researchers to identify new drug candidates more quickly and efficiently, leading to a faster pace of innovation in the pharmaceutical industry.

    Another important aspect of drug discovery assay development is the use of target-based assays. These tests are designed to evaluate the interaction of a compound with a specific molecular target, such as a protein or enzyme involved in a disease process. By focusing on specific targets, researchers can more effectively screen compounds and identify those that have the potential to modulate the target and treat the disease.

    In addition to target-based assays, cell-based assays are also widely used in drug discovery. These tests involve the use of living cells to evaluate the biological activity of a compound, providing a more realistic assessment of how a drug candidate will behave in a complex biological system. Cell-based assays can help researchers identify compounds that are active in cells and have the potential to become effective drugs.

    One of the biggest challenges in drug discovery assay development is the need for assays that accurately reflect the complexity of human biology. Many diseases are caused by multiple factors and pathways, making it difficult to identify a single target for drug development. Developing assays that can capture the complexity of a disease and evaluate the effects of a compound on multiple pathways is crucial for identifying effective treatments.

    In recent years, there has been a growing emphasis on the development of phenotypic assays for drug discovery. These tests focus on the observable characteristics of a cell or organism, rather than specific molecular targets. Phenotypic assays can provide valuable information about how a compound affects the overall function of a biological system, helping researchers identify new drug candidates with unique mechanisms of action.

  • The Cost Of Paternity Testing: How Much Is A Paternity Test?

    how much is paternity test

    Paternity testing is a crucial process that helps determine the biological relationship between a man and a child. It can provide peace of mind, establish legal fatherhood, and assist in various other situations where confirming paternity is necessary. However, the cost of paternity testing can vary depending on several factors, including the type of test, location, and provider. In this article, we will delve into the different factors that influence the cost of paternity testing and provide an overview of the average prices you can expect to pay.

    Types of Paternity Tests

    There are three main types of paternity tests: at-home paternity tests, legal paternity tests, and prenatal paternity tests. The cost of each test can differ significantly due to the procedures involved and the accuracy required.

    At-home paternity tests are the most affordable option and can range from $50 to $200. These tests typically involve collecting DNA samples at home using a cheek swab kit and sending them to a lab for analysis. While at-home tests are convenient and cost-effective, they may not be admissible in court proceedings or for legal purposes.

    Legal paternity tests, on the other hand, are conducted under strict chain-of-custody procedures to ensure the accuracy and reliability of the results. These tests can cost anywhere from $300 to $500 or more, depending on the laboratory and location. Legal paternity tests are often required for issues such as child support, custody disputes, immigration cases, and inheritance claims.

    Prenatal paternity tests are performed during pregnancy to determine paternity before the child is born. These tests are more complex and invasive than postnatal testing, as they involve extracting DNA from the fetus through procedures such as amniocentesis or chorionic villus sampling. Prenatal paternity tests can cost upwards of $1,000, as they require specialized equipment and expertise.

    Factors Affecting the Cost of Paternity Testing

    Several factors can impact the cost of paternity testing, including the following:

    1. Laboratory Accreditation: Accredited laboratories with certifications from organizations such as AABB (formerly known as the American Association of Blood Banks) or ISO 17025 adhere to rigorous quality standards and procedures. Choosing an accredited laboratory may result in higher testing costs but ensures the accuracy and reliability of the results.

    2. Sample Collection: The method of sample collection can also affect the cost of paternity testing. While cheek swabs are the most common and non-invasive method, collecting samples from other sources such as blood or hair may incur additional charges.

    3. Turnaround Time: Expedited testing services or rush processing typically come at a premium. If you need quick results for legal or personal reasons, you may need to pay extra for faster turnaround times.

    4. Additional Participants: If you need to test multiple alleged fathers or involve other family members in the testing process, the cost of paternity testing can increase. Each additional participant requires separate testing, analysis, and reporting.

    5. Location: The cost of paternity testing can vary depending on your location and the availability of testing facilities in your area. Urban centers generally have more options and competitive pricing compared to rural areas.

    Average Cost of Paternity Testing

    On average, the cost of paternity testing can range from $50 to $500 for at-home and legal tests, with prenatal testing being the most expensive option at over $1,000.   • The Intricate Process Of Foam Production

    Foam production is a complex and fascinating process that involves the creation of a lightweight, versatile material that is used in a wide range of applications. From packaging materials to cushioning in furniture and mattresses, foam is an essential component in many products that we use every day.

    The production of foam begins with the selection of raw materials. The main component of foam is typically polyurethane, although other materials such as polystyrene or polyethylene can also be used. These raw materials are mixed together in precise proportions to create a foamable mixture that will expand and solidify into foam when exposed to certain conditions.

    One of the most common methods used to produce foam is known as the foam-in-place process. In this process, the foamable mixture is dispensed into a mold or onto a substrate where it expands and cures into a solid foam. This method is commonly used for applications such as packaging materials and insulation.

    Another method of foam production is known as slabstock foam production. In this process, the foamable mixture is poured into a long, continuous mold where it expands and cures into a large block of foam. This block can then be cut into smaller pieces to create foam products such as mattresses and seat cushions.

    Regardless of the specific production method used, the key to producing high-quality foam lies in controlling the expansion and curing of the foamable mixture. Factors such as temperature, pressure, and humidity must be carefully monitored to ensure that the foam expands uniformly and cures into a strong and durable material.

    After the foam has been produced, it may undergo additional processes such as cutting, shaping, and coating to create the final product. Foam products can be found in a wide range of industries, from automotive and construction to healthcare and consumer goods.

  • The Benefits Of Using Wax Dental Braces

    Many people who wear dental braces often experience discomfort in their mouth due to the metal brackets and wires rubbing against their cheeks or lips. Fortunately, there is a simple solution to this common problem – wax dental braces. This article will discuss the benefits of using wax dental braces and how they can provide relief for those undergoing orthodontic treatment.

    Dental wax is a soft, pliable material that can be applied to the brackets and wires of braces to create a smooth surface, preventing them from irritating the soft tissues of the mouth. The wax is generally made of medical-grade silicone and is safe to use for both adults and children.

    One of the main benefits of using wax dental braces is that they help to prevent oral sores and cuts that can occur when the metal brackets and wires of braces rub against the inside of the mouth. These sores can be painful and make it difficult to eat or speak properly. By placing a small amount of wax on the problematic area, patients can create a protective barrier between the braces and their cheeks or lips, reducing the likelihood of developing sores.

    Furthermore, wax dental braces can also help to reduce discomfort caused by protruding wires or rough edges on the brackets. When braces are first placed or adjusted, the wires may poke or scrape the inside of the mouth, leading to pain and irritation. By applying wax to these areas, patients can smooth out the rough edges and create a more comfortable experience while wearing braces.
